INDIANAPOLIS -- Rodney Bullock scored a career-high 25 points, Kris Dunn came close to a triple-double and No. 12 Providence rallied to beat No. 9 Butler 81-73 on Thursday in the Big East opener for both teams.
Dunn had 20 points, seven rebounds and nine assists to help the Friars (13-1) to their seventh straight win.
Kelan Martin led Butler (11-2) with 20 points, and Roosevelt Jones had 19. The Bulldogs had won eight games in a row.
The difference in the second half was Providence's outside shooting.
